摘要
基于小波变换的图像压缩算法在比特率较低时会出现重构图像边缘模糊现象.在充分考虑高频子带小波系数的分布特性对保存边缘、纹理等信息的影响之后,提出了一种新的基于势函数模糊聚类的方法来解决重构图像边缘模糊问题.实验结果显示:这种方法能较好地保存图像边缘和纹理信息,有效地减少边缘模糊现象和改善重构图像的主观质量.
The edge fuzzy phenomenon exists in the wavelet-based compressed image at low bit rates. After the statistic characteristics of each subband images’wavelet coefficients and their influence upon saving the edge and texture information of the original image are considered carefully,a new method of wavelet image compression is presented based on potential fuzzy clustering to reduce the edge fuzzy problem.The experimental results show that this method is able to keep more information of the edge and texture of the original image,considerablely reduce the edge fuzzy phenomenon and improve the subjective quality of the reconstructed image.
